Steps:

  • For the graham cracker layer: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Grease and line an 8-inch square baking pan with parchment, leaving a 1-inch overhang on each side.
  • Add the graham crackers, cinnamon, chili powder and salt to a food processor and pulse to break up. Add the butter and pulse until the ingredients are combined and the mixture resembles sand. Press the mixture into the prepared baking pan. Refrigerate while you make the brownie layer.
  • For the brownie layer: Combine the eggs, sugars and vanilla extract in a large bowl. Mix until well combined. Add the melted butter, cocoa powder, flour, baking powder, cinnamon, ancho chile powder and salt. Stir to combine, but take care to not overmix. Add the chocolate chips and fold in.
  • Spread the entire brownie layer mixture over the top of the graham cracker crust. Bake until the top is dry and firm, about 40 minutes. (A cake tester will not come out clean because the brownies are so fudgy!) Let them cool completely.
  • For the marshmallow frosting: Turn the oven to the broil setting. Adjust the oven rack so it's 6 inches from the heat source.
  • Spread the mini marshmallows on an unlined sheet tray, then broil until toasty and charred, about 1 minute. (As an alternative, use a kitchen torch and char until you have your desired level of darkness.) Let cool to touch.
  • Add the butter and powdered sugar to a bowl and beat until fluffy and well mixed. Add the marshmallow creme and vanilla and stir until combined. Set aside.
  • Spread the marshmallow frosting over the top of the cooled brownie. Add the charred mini marshmallows all over.
  • Remove from the pan and cut into squares.

S'MORES BLONDIES



S'mores Blondies image

These messy-in-a-good-way blondies capture the essence of s'mores - toasted marshmallows, gooey chocolate, malty graham cracker flavor - in a home oven. The blondie base replaces some of the flour with graham cracker crumbs, and is studded with large chunks of chocolate and marshmallow. Use chopped bar chocolate rather than chocolate chips, which contain stabilizers and don't fully melt (though substituting chips will still result in a delicious blondie). As the blondies finish baking, they're topped with a layer of marshmallows and another round of chocolate; messy and delicious, just like the real thing.

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350 degrees and arrange oven racks in the upper and lower thirds of the oven. Coat the inside of a 9-by-13-inch pan with nonstick spray and line it with parchment paper, leaving 2 inches of excess parchment on the long sides of the pan. (The excess will help you pull the blondies out later.)
  • If using whole graham crackers, add them to the bowl of a food processor and pulse until they form a fine powder. Alternately, you could put the crackers in a large resealable plastic bag and crush them using a rolling pin, then add them to the bowl. If using store-bought crumbs, add them directly to the food processor. Add the flour, baking powder and salt to the crumbs, and pulse a few times to combine.
  • In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, cream the butter, brown sugar and granulated sugar on medium speed until light and fluffy, 4 to 5 minutes. Add the eggs one at a time and mix on medium speed until well incorporated, scraping the sides of the bowl after each addition.
  • Add the vanilla and mix to combine. Turn the mixer to low and add the graham crumb mixture and mix just to combine. Add about ¾ of the chocolate to the mixer and mix to incorporate. Transfer the dough to the prepared pan. Use damp hands to press the dough into an even layer.
  • Bake on the lower rack until the bars are golden at the edges and the surface has a crackly appearance, 30 to 32 minutes. Remove the pan from the oven and sprinkle the marshmallows evenly over the surface. Return the pan to the top rack of the oven and bake until the marshmallows have softened and begun to turn golden brown, 6 to 8 minutes.
  • Remove the pan from the oven. If any of the marshmallows have puffed up, use a toothpick or skewer to puncture them; they will deflate easily. Sprinkle the reserved chocolate on top of the marshmallows and return the pan to the top rack of the oven. Bake until the chocolate is melted and gooey, and the marshmallows are lightly toasted, about 2 minutes. Transfer the pan to a wire rack and let cool, 45 minutes.
  • Using a thin knife, slide the blade between the blondies and the pan on the short sides of the pan, then use the parchment sling to carefully remove the blondies. Let cool another 10 minutes, then slice into 12 even pieces and serve.

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Put the graham crackers in a large plastic bag. Using a rolling pin or skillet, crush the crackers into fine crumbs.
  • In a bowl, combine the graham cracker crumbs, sugar and melted butter. Press the mixture into the bottom of lightly greased (8- by 8-inch) baking dish. Bake the crust until slightly darkened and firm to touch, approximately 10 to 12 minutes. Remove the crust from the oven and reduce the temperature to 325 degrees F, while preparing the brownie batter.
  • Melt the butter and semisweet chocolate together in a double boiler over simmering water. Allow to cool slightly (but not harden), then add the eggs, vanilla, and sugar. Sift together the flour, baking powder and salt, and add to the chocolate mixture. Add additional chocolate chips, if desired, at the last minute, folding them in to combine.
  • Pour the brownie batter over the graham cracker crust and bake for 35 to 40 minutes, taking care not to overbake. A tester stuck into the brownies will not come out clean when done cooking. The idea is to create a center with a texture close to fudge. Remove the brownies from the oven and allow to cool before topping with marshmallows.
  • To serve, top the brownies with marshmallows and broil until the marshmallows are melted, golden and bubbling. Serve immediately and enjoy.
